Freshman Financial Aid at Edge Tech Academy

Financial aid, in the form of loans, grants, work-study, and scholarships, is one way colleges reduce the cost of attendance so most students can actually afford to attend. Note that some aid is more valuable than the rest, and individual awards are far from uniform.

Among first-time, full-time freshmen at Edge Tech Academy, 85% of entering full-time freshmen got some type of financial assistance approximately 142 students).

Type of Aid% of Freshmen ReceivingAverage Amount
Grant or scholarship aid (all sources)70%$5,365
Institutional grants & scholarships0%
Federal Pell grants70%$5,324
State/local grants11%$258
Federal student loans68%$5,811

Free Money: Grants and Scholarships at Edge Tech Academy

The best aid is gift aid: grants and scholarships that carry no repayment obligation. At Edge Tech Academy, some 76% of undergraduates were awarded an average grant or scholarship of $5,284 (covering around 243 awardees).

Award% of Undergrads ReceivingAverage Amount
Grant or scholarship aid (all sources)76%$5,284
Federal Pell grants70%$5,247
Federal student loans70%$6,007

For students living on campus and receiving title-IV aid, grants averaged $4,907.

Median Student Debt for Graduates of Edge Tech Academy

The median student at Edge Tech Academy graduates with $10,661 of federal borrowing.

MetricAmount
Median federal debt (all student-aid borrowers)$10,661
Median federal debt (graduates only)$15,917
Typical 10-year monthly payment (graduates)$168.75/mo

Spreading the median graduate debt over a standard 10-year repayment schedule works out to roughly the monthly payment shown above.

The Full Range of Student Debt

The median alone does not show how widely outcomes vary across the student body. The figures below chart the debt distribution at Edge Tech Academy.

PercentileCumulative Federal Debt
10th percentile (lowest-debt students)$3,530
25th percentile$6,333
75th percentile$13,000
90th percentile (highest-debt students)$16,500

GI Bill and DoD Benefits at Edge Tech Academy

Veterans and active-duty service members may qualify for the Post-9/11 GI Bill or DoD Tuition Assistance.

Post-9/11 GI Bill recipients

MetricValue
GI Bill recipients16
Total GI Bill amount$133,135
Average GI Bill amount per recipient$8,321
